Hi
> What is the xml send ?
XML is this:
<?xml version="1.0"?>
<methodCall>
<methodName>model.party.party.search_read</methodName>
<params>
<param>
<value>
<array>
<data>
<value>
<string>id</string>
</value>
<value>
<string>in</string>
</value>
<value>
<array>
<data>
<value>
<string>1</string>
</value>
<value>
<string>2</string>
</value>
</data>
</array>
</value>
</data>
</array>
</value>
</param>
<param>
<value>
<struct />
</value>
</param>
</params>
</methodCall>
The request:
<string>invalid literal for int() with base 10: 'AND'
Traceback (most recent call last):
File "/trytond/protocols/xmlrpc.py", line 70, in _dispatch
session, object_type, object_name, method, *params)
File "/trytond/protocols/dispatcher.py", line 136, in dispatch
res = getattr(obj, method)(*args, **kargs)
File "/trytond/model/modelstorage.py", line 396, in search_read
ids = self.search(domain, offset=offset, limit=limit, order=order)
File "/trytond/model/modelsql.py", line 1130, in search
qu1, qu2, tables, tables_args = self.search_domain(domain)
File "/trytond/model/modelsql.py", line 1277, in search_domain
qu1, qu2 = self.__search_domain_oper(domain, tables, tables_args)
File "/trytond/model/modelsql.py", line 1305, in
__search_domain_oper
qu1, qu2 = self.__search_domain_calc(tuple_args, tables,
tables_args)
File "/trytond/model/modelsql.py", line 1676, in
__search_domain_calc
for x in arg2]
File "/trytond/backend/fields.py", line 40, in sql_format
return int(value or 0)
ValueError: invalid literal for int() with base 10: 'AND'
</string>
I am not familiar with dynamic languages. C# not knows optional
Parameters.
--
[email protected] mailing list